How to fill out california film television tax
How to fill out California Film & Television Tax Credit Program Monthly Status Report
01
Obtain the California Film & Television Tax Credit Program Monthly Status Report form.
02
Fill in the production company's legal name and address at the top of the form.
03
Specify the production title and the fiscal period being reported.
04
Detail the overall project budget and indicate any changes from previous reports.
05
List the expenditures incurred during the reporting month, categorized by type.
06
Include the number of jobs created and any relevant workforce information.
07
Provide a summary of ongoing filming, production, and editing activities.
08
Sign and date the report, ensuring it is submitted by the deadline.

What is the soundstage tax credit in California?
The California Soundstage Filming Tax Credit Program provides a reservation of tax credits to qualified films and television projects filming on a certified soundstage that is newly constructed, renovated or converted. The Program is funded over a ten-year period, from 2022 through 2032, for a total of $150 million.
What is the California film incentive for 2025?
Governor's Proposal Increase the Credit's Annual Cap From $330 Million to $750 Million. The Governor's Budget proposes to raise the amount of tax credits available for the CFC to allocate to $750 million starting in 2025‑26.
What are the new film incentives in California?
California lawmakers are moving to increase the payout to subsidized film and TV productions in the Los Angeles area to 35%, while expanding the range of productions that qualify. The current program provides a credit of 20% or 25% to live-action films and scripted TV shows.

What is California Film & Television Tax Credit Program Monthly Status Report?
The California Film & Television Tax Credit Program Monthly Status Report is a report that provides updates on the progress and financial status of productions that are receiving tax credits under the California Film & Television Tax Credit Program.
Who is required to file California Film & Television Tax Credit Program Monthly Status Report?
Producers of film or television projects that have been awarded tax credits under the California Film & Television Tax Credit Program are required to file the Monthly Status Report.
How to fill out California Film & Television Tax Credit Program Monthly Status Report?
To fill out the California Film & Television Tax Credit Program Monthly Status Report, producers must provide detailed information about their production, including progress updates, expenditures, and other relevant financial data, following the specified format provided by the California Film Commission.
What is the purpose of California Film & Television Tax Credit Program Monthly Status Report?
The purpose of the California Film & Television Tax Credit Program Monthly Status Report is to ensure accountability and transparency in the use of tax credits and to monitor the economic impact of production activities in California.
What information must be reported on California Film & Television Tax Credit Program Monthly Status Report?
The report must include information such as production expenses, crew hires, shoot days, and any changes in project status, along with other data required by the California Film Commission to track the production's eligibility for tax credits.
